Hello all, I have an assembler program where I get the date and time in GMT
time. The below code seems to work well. Now I want to add 30 seconds to the
time and also adjust the date if necessary. I can't seem to find any assembler
services that will allow me to do that. Can someone please point me to a
routine or an explanation of how I can go about doing this.
Any help appreciated.
TIA
TIME DEC,OUTAREA,LINKAGE=SYSTEM,MF=(E,LIST1),
DATETYPE=MMDDYYYY,ZONE=GMT
UNPK TIMEC,OUTAREA(4)
UNPK DATEC,OUTAREA+8(5)
MVC TIME1,TIMEC
MVC TIME2,TIMEC+2
MVC TIME3,TIMEC+4
MVC DATE1,DATEC
MVC DATE2,DATEC+2
MVC DATE3,DATEC+4
